  • One Hour. One Book. is a ministry of Global Vision Outreach. If you'd like to support our vision to make the Bible accessible for all people, consider supporting us at www.globalvisionoutreach.org/...
    Our classes follow RUclips community guidelines and are designated as educational content. Our aim is never to offend any person or group, it is to help you understand the Bible and the context with which it was written.
    One Hour. One Book. is a segment of GCBI- a one-year Bible program designed to give students the tools and knowledge required to understand the Bible and form a Biblical worldview. GCBI's goal is to follow Jesus' last command to make disciples of all nations. For more information on how to get involved with this ministry, or to submit an application to become a student, visit www.gcbi.net.
